dideoxynucleotide chain termination sequencing |
addition of a modified deoxy called dideoxynucleotide ddntps |
|
ddntps cause |
dna synthesis to terminate by containing only H and not OH at the 3' so no reaction/sequencing happens |
|
4 key components to replication |
1. template 2. primer - get the reaction going 3. nucleotides 4. enzyme |
|
PCR vs. PCR for sequencing |
PCR -two primers -enzyme -dntps -template dna -start with whole genome -get dsdna product - due to 2 primers PCR for sequencing -one primer -enzyme -dntps and ddntps -template dna -start with a pcr product -get ssdna product - due to one primer |

dideoxy method of dna sequencing |
each band on the gel is one base longer than the previous band dds labelled with different dye excited by laser light and the colors are read automatically by a photocell and recorded in a computer G black A green T red C blue |
|
when reading the dna sequence (template strand) |
it is read from the bottom to the top 3' to 5' under the primer or synthesized strand (read from gel or sequence) 5' to 3' |
|
what is the purpose of the ddntps in computer automated dna sequencing |
to cause defined chain termination to label the synthesized dna |

next- generation sequencing technologies |
many reactions at once different chemistries faster and cheaper reads the whole sequence at once |
|
pyrosequencing reaction |
every time a c is incorporated, there is a flash of light one sequence added at a time so its a binary type sequence release of the pyrophosphate is used for detection |
|
pyrosequencing 1 |
-dna is denatured to single strands -ssdna is attached to a bead -1 dna molecule with one bead in each reaction -initial reaction mix - dna template, primer, dna pol, 3 detection enzymes -one dntp added at a time to look for the flash of light and then removed |
|
pyrosequencing 2 |
dntps may be incorporated if incorporated, p-p released enzyme uses p-p to convert p-p adp to atp another enzyme uses atp to produce light quantity of light is measured to differentiate c from cc to ccc etc the sequence is read from light emission |
